BBC Audio | Scotland Outdoors | Scottish Rain, Productive Worms and an Archive of Soil
15+ hour, 40+ min ago (320+ words) Mark visits the James Hutton Institute in Aberdeen where researchers are carrying out a project to restore, preserve and digitise irreplaceable soil and peat maps, aerial imagery, field notebooks and survey records collected since 1947.
